Mempool contains a list of client validated transactions that have yet to be included in a block. Table below shows addition and eviction of transactions from the mempool during the last hour. Black bar at the bottom of each cell indicates size of the transaction against average bytes and darker background indicates a lower than average fee. Average bytes and average fee in satoshis per byte are calculated based on transactions from the last hour. Smart fee in satoshis per byte is calculated based on estimate provided by estimatesmartfee command for transaction to begin confirmation within 6 blocks.
